Bug description:
  python3 -m venv worked correctly in Ubuntu 21.10:

  # apt update; apt install python3.10-venv
  # python3.10 -m venv /tmp/my-venv
  # . /tmp/my-venv/bin/activate
  # type pip
  pip is /tmp/my-venv/bin/pip
  # pip --version
  pip 20.3.4 from /tmp/my-venv/lib/python3.10/site-packages/pip (python 3.10)

  But in Ubuntu 22.04, it installs pip to the wrong path:

  # apt update; apt install python3.10-venv
  # python3.10 -m venv /tmp/my-venv
  # . /tmp/my-venv/bin/activate
  # type pip
  bash: type: pip: not found
  # pip --version
  bash: pip: command not found
  # echo $PATH
  /tmp/my-venv/bin:/usr/local/sbin:/usr/local/bin:/usr/sbin:/usr/bin:/sbin:/bin
  # ls /tmp/my-venv/bin
  Activate.ps1  activate.csh   python   python3.10
  activate      activate.fish  python3
  # ls /tmp/my-venv/local/bin
  pip  pip3  pip3.10
